Job Overview:
Under the direction of the Games Manager/Supervisor/Pit Boss, the Table Games Dealer is responsible for dealing cards to guests in accordance with Alberta Gaming Liquor & Cannabis (AGLC) Terms and Conditions while providing excellent customer service.
Must be over the age of 18 and able to provide a clean police clearance.
This position is casual and will be evening and weekend shifts. This is a fixed term position ending in August 2027.
Responsibilities and Duties:
Welcomes guests to the table and deal cards as per AGLC Terms and Conditions.
Responds to guest issues and escalate as required.
Monitors chips and cash and ensures the integrity of the game.
Observes problematic guest behaviors and reports to the Supervisor as required.
Is a great team player and exemplify outstanding guest service, to both internal as well as external guests.
Develops and cultivates strong working relationships with guests, ownership, employees, the AGLC and the community and charitable organizations.
Ensures compliance with AGLC policies.
Ensures compliance with licensing laws, health and safety and other statutory regulations.
Promotes and maintains the highest levels of integrity and customer service.
Ensures outstanding guest service by responding promptly to guest needs and requests for service.
Follows and supports the core values of the company.
Other duties as required.

Work Conditions and Physical Requirements:
Stand/sit – Must be able to remain in a stationary position for most of the shift.
Walk – Must be able to occasionally move about inside the Casino.
Use of hands/fingers – must be able to use both hands to deal cards, pay chips, etc.
Talk/hear – must be able to detect, determine, identify, observe, inspect, and assess. This positions frequently communicates with guests and employees throughout the entirety of the shift. Must be able to exchange accurate information and professionalism in these situations. Visual acuity of at least 20/40 in either or both eyes with or without corrective lenses.
Works in an indoor, fast-paced environment.
